omg....are you trying to tell me that you haven't tried Imju Fiberwig mascara???? Omg. I feel like I have failed at life if I haven't told you about it.

It's the BEST. It truly is the holy grail you've been looking for. You can get it at Sephora. It's from Japan and it is like really waxy as opposed to more watery regular mascara...and the weird thing is it's waterproof but also washes off completely with just warm water and a little rubbing. And I mean COMPLETELY off, no raccoon eyes the next day if you were too tipsy to give yourself a thorough face washing.
